BBC sources suggest at least 100 may have fled from the main jail.
There have been a number of casualties among security forces, reports say.
A suicide car bomb and rockets were used in the attack, Associated Press news agency reports.
The jail is said to have housed both Taleban inmates and common criminals.
This is a major security breach which will be of concern to both the Afghan government and security forces, says the BBC's Martin Patience in Kabul.
